However, the 6.2% that you pay only applies to income up to the Social Security tax cap, which for 2022 is $147,000 ($160,200 for 2023). The Social Security tax rate is 6.20% (total including employer contribution: 12.40%) up to an annual maximum of $160,200 for 2023 ($147,000 for 2022). The most common FSAs used are health savings accounts or health reimbursement accounts, but other types of FSAs exist for qualified expenses related to dependent care or adoption. If you elect to contribute to a Health Savings Account (HSA) or Flexible Spending Account (FSA) to help with medical expenses, those contributions are deducted from your paychecks too. Here's a breakdown of these amounts for tax years 2022 and 2023: If you work for yourself, you need to pay the self-employment tax, which is equal to both the employee and employer portions of the FICA taxes (15.3% total).
